Elec. Prob.

I did a quick install of a MSD, MSD coil, and MSD tach adapter.. I bypassed all stock wiring, except tach feed wire. The stock external voltage regulator was disconnected on a previous alt. install. So now the "Radio [interference] suppressor" seems to be non functioning because I'm getting radio speaker ticking.

Porsche Workshop manual elec. diag doesn't show the interference suppressor. I also looked in the specific diagrams at the rear of the full diagrams, no luck. The plug into the suppressor is a 3 pin with Blue, Brown, and Black.. the sheathed wires out to another plug is Red/Blue, Brown, and Black.

So I may have to dig into the temporary birds nest of the MSD install.. another "fix" is doable until I install new resistor spark plugs with future carbs.. the plugs now are new. The good stock plug wires are still in.. I'll probably do Magnecore later today..

so, does anyone have any idea how to reinstall this interference suppressor or how it's wired.. the pic is for a '75. number 8 is the suppressor
